At the RSA® Conference 2020 in San Francisco, California, Allegro Software, a leading supplier of security and connectivity software for the Internet of Things (IoT), today announced additions to the Allegro EdgeSecure Suite™ that provide Transport Layer Security (TLS) API compatibility for ARM’s Mbed™ TLS and Open Source Software OpenSSL. A member of the larger Allego EdgeAgent Suite™ of embedded software toolkits, the Allegro EdgeSecure Suite of products enable IoT edge device developers with advanced security technology specifically engineered for resource constrained execution environments. The Allegro EdgeSecure Suite now includes an API compatibility layer for ARM developers looking for TLS v1.3 and FIPS validated cryptography while protecting their existing investment in application software. The Allegro EdgeSecure Suite also includes an API compatibility layer for device developers using Open Source Software OpenSSL with requirements for TLS v1.3 and FIPS 140-2 validated cryptography. The Allegro EdgeSecure Suite and larger Allegro EdgeAgent Suite are delivered as ANSI-C source and are available to quickly implement TLS v1.3 and FIPS validated cryptography with IoT edge devices.

API COMPATIBILIY WITH ARM’S MBED TLS

ARM® technology is used by billions of people, across billions of devices, every single day. To help achieve this milestone, ARM recognized the need to remove the complexities of creating IoT edge devices. Their answer, a collection of pre-integrated software components starting with the Mbed OS surrounded with supporting technology stacks including Mbed TLS v1.2. Providing an API compatibility layer for Mbed TLS, the Allegro EdgeSecure Suite further removes the complexity of migrating to the latest TLS v1.3 while also adding FIPS validated cryptography. Together these two technologies enable developers to improve IoT edge device security and reduce related risks while preserving any potential source code investment made integrating to the Mbed TLS API.

API COMPATIBILITY WITH OPEN SOURCE SOFTWARE OPENSSL

If you have a requirement for TLS v1.3 and FIPS 140-2 validated cryptography and also have a significant internal investment in source code integrated to the OpenSSL API, Allegro Software can help. With the addition of an OpenSSL API compatibility layer to the Allegro EdgeSecure Suite, device developers can rapidly deploy TLS v1.3 and FIPS validated cryptography in their IoT edge devices with little to no change to their source code. Unlike OpenSSL, the Allegro EdgeSecure Suite and the Allegro Cryptography Engine (ACE™) provide a stable API and long-term solution for FIPS 140-2 (and soon to be 140-3) validation. Originally engineered for resource constrained IoT environments, ACE can be used stand-alone or pre-integrated with the entire Allegro EdgeSecure Suite of IoT edge device security components.

Designed primarily for laboratory and industrial use, the HS7 system combines a high-speed camera with a dedicated controller, thus simplifying setup, streamlining integration, and optimizing workflow. Capable of recording FHD (1080p) at 2500 frames per second, the HS7 is the first of Fastec Imaging’s new HS Series cameras to be released. The HS Series includes cameras with resolutions ranging from HD (720p) to UHD (2160p) and imaging rates exceeding 5 gigapixels/second.

High-speed cameras such as the HS7 are capable of producing stunning slow-motion video often associated with entertainment or marketing but are more often used for technical applications such as machine design and troubleshooting, analysis of droplets in microfluidic devices, the study of animal motion for neurological or robotics research, and Digital Image Correlation (DIC) for materials research and component testing.

For technical applications, efficient workflow is critical. The HS7 allows engineers and researchers to capture, display, analyze, transport, and store massive amounts of image data in ways that would be difficult using conventional cameras. According to Charles Mrdjenovich, President of Fastec, “The HS Series system architecture supports hosted applications that allow the user to do more work on camera and uses a fiber optic link to provide the fastest possible image transfers from camera to controller. The idea is to avoid having to wait on the camera to download images before starting analysis or beginning the next test.”

Ease of integration into diverse working environments is key to usability and the HS Series is compatible with a wide range of lenses and optical systems as well as industry standard displays, storage devices and other peripherals. Configurable I/O ports provide connectivity with other cameras, lights, triggers, and laboratory instruments for synchronization and data acquisition. The HS7’s support of unique user logins and configurations combined with lighting fast image archival to portable storage make it an ideal shared resource in academic/research settings where multiple high-speed camera applications are supported.

The HS7 may be operated directly via the dedicated controller or from any network-connected computer running Windows, macOS, or Linux. Smartphone or tablet control is provided via a web browser and an integrated TeamViewer client is available to provide remote support and control.

A+ Technology & Security Solutions, Inc. a pioneer in school security technology has successfully connected West Islip Public Schools to the Suffolk County Police Department’s Real Time Crime Center. This collaboration, established under the Suffolk County S.H.A.R.E School Safety initiative allows for the SCPD to access the security systems of the district in the event of an emergency.

“Every second matters when it comes to school safety and the Suffolk County Police Department is dedicated to mitigating any potentially dangerous situation in West Islip Public Schools as quickly and effectively as possible,” Suffolk County Police Commissioner Geraldine Hart said. “S.H.A.R.E is another opportunity to work collaboratively with our school districts such as West Islip, to ensure the safety of our youngest residents.”

The team at A+ connected state of the art Axis Communications IP Cameras along with Milestone Systems video management software at West Islip, to the Milestone system A+ previously installed at the Suffolk County Real Time Crime Center. This connection was accomplished with no additional costs for the school district and allows for SCPD officers to have access to the system only in the event of an emergency, both on the scene and back at the crime center.

”We are proud to be a district in Suffolk County successfully up and running on the S.H.A.R.E program,” stated Reanna Fulton, Director of Technology for West Islip Pubic Schools. ”A+ had us connected to the SCPD real time crime center prior to the winter school break and there is low risk to our network and a very high return for school safety in the event of an emergency.”

The initiative will enhance the efficiency of a an SCPD response to an active shooter scenario by fostering more collaboration and information sharing. Police officers will be directed towards specific entry points and locations in a school building, to neutralize or prevent an incident from occurring in a much more rapid manner. For school districts like West Islip that have video management systems, the S.H.A.R.E initiative enables the police department to access these features and the associated cameras for emergency responders as needed during an emergency situation.

Georgia-based Envistacom, LLC, opened a new research and development center in Frederick, MD with a strong focus on advancing Envistacom’s Transport Virtualization Ecosystem technology. The R&D Center opened its doors on February 17th and will host an official grand opening ceremony and celebration in the summer of 2020.

Envistacom’s new facility will support the development and productization of cutting-edge high-speed processing hardware and software applications using heterogeneous high-performance computing (HPC) architectures. The resulting solutions will provide increased agility and resilience for satellite and tactical radio networks using high-level programming languages to create symbol accurate digital signal processing waveform applications traditionally developed on FPGAs or ASICs with low level hardware descriptive languages. Virtualized waveforms application running on HPC platforms are targeted for deployment in the cloud, private data center, satellite teleport, cellular tower, or embedded tactical applications.
